When reviewing changes to the Plottline address autocomplete widget, verify that suggestion requests go through the internal geocoding proxy, never directly to the upstream resolver. The proxy enforces per-tenant quotas and strips diagnostic fields before responses reach the browser. Local review builds must authenticate to the proxy themselves, and the sandbox credential for that service is provided below.

API key for hahig-bafog: zpat11_AnXZuLADyze

Finance Review — Second-Source Supplier Search

Summary for the finance team: Procurement has shortlisted three alternates to Draventi Metals for the Corewyn housing components. Quotes range 8–14% above current unit cost; qualification testing adds roughly 60k one-time. Recommendation is to fund dual-sourcing from the Pellagro plant starting Q2, offsetting risk of single-supplier exposure. Working capital impact is modest and absorbed within existing reserves. The strategic rationale is noted below.

confidential, yahop-fajep: Only 3 of the 140 pilot accounts renewed Wenath, so a churn review is set for April 15.

Vendor note: Pellwright Hosting handles the incremental static site rebuilds for the Marrowfield docs portal. Rebuilds trigger on content pushes and usually finish within four minutes; anything past fifteen means their queue is wedged. Do not retrigger manually more than twice, as it multiplies their billing units. If a rebuild stalls or partial pages ship, raise it with their build-ops desk directly.

escalation mailbox, hafop-hahap: oliok@sivrelsoft.internal

Leadership Review Briefing — Project Cobalt Arch. The internal logistics platform at Ferndale Holdings remains four months behind schedule due to integration issues with the warehouse scheduling module. A recovery plan is in place, with weekly checkpoints led by the Tarnow office. Branch managers should plan around a revised go-live next spring. Please treat the strategic context appended below as strictly confidential.

management briefing: Only 33 of the 504 pilot accounts renewed Holox, so a churn review is set for August 1. Fenysix Logistics is in early talks to buy Zoroxix Group for about $459.9 million.